HB 2107: SNAP benefits; purchases; waiver
S/E: appropriation; Douglas port of entry
Sponsor: Representative Martinez, LD 16
Committee on Rural Economic Development
Summary of the Strike-Everything Amendment to HB 2107
Overview
Appropriates $30,723,600 from the state General Fund (GF) in Fiscal Year (FY) 2027 to the State Treasurer to distribute to the City of Douglas for the State match of the Douglas port of entry.
History
The primary duties of the State Treasurer are to receive and hold all monies belonging to Arizona that are not required to be kept by some other person, to keep an account of all monies received and disbursed and to keep separate accounts of the funds and appropriations of monies. Other key functions include paying warrants of the Arizona Department of Administration, supporting the financial literacy of Arizonans and administering the AZ529 plan, Arizona's education savings plan. Statute designates the Treasurer to invest state monies and administer local government investment pools (A.R.S. §§ 41-172, 35-313, 35-326).
Provisions
1. Appropriates $30,723,600 from the state GF in FY 2027 to the State Treasurer to distribute to the City of Douglas for the State match of the Douglas port of entry. (Sec. 1)
2. Specifies the appropriated monies may be spent only to the extent that the General Services Administration provides an award of $678,000,000 for the Douglas port of entry. (Sec. 1)
